This is the README for the addition of a couple useful features in the
GtkEditable hierarchy.
gtk_editable_set_position and get_editable_get_position set and get
respectively the current position (meaning cursor in gtktext.) For a
GtkText widget, gtk_editable_set_position scrolls the window if
neccessary.
The other change is the addition of two new signals, "text_inserted"
and "text_deleted". They both have three extra parameters, the text,
the text_length, and the position that the text was inserted into or
deleted from. The default handlers do nothing.
